1) Hydraulics Installation Design

  • Understanding the hydraulics schematics and integrate Hydraulic components as per schematics.
  • Should have through knowledge in selecting hose, tubes, adaptors and fittings to meet the system requirements.
  • Perform engineering calculations and finalise the hose and tubes sizes.
  • Design and routing of fluid systems (tubes, bulk hoses, molded hoses etc)
  • Design the supporting brackets for hydraulics components placement.
  • Perform FEA and dynamic hoses analysis.

2) Mechanical Design Engineer (RPD)

  • Kit Design: Creating serviceable BOMs using Creo.
  • Aftermarket Design: Concept development with feasibility analysis.
  • Production Support: Troubleshooting and resolving design issues.
  • Simulation & Analysis: FEA, bolted joint, and swivel analysis using Creo Simulate.
  • Technical Skills: Proficiency in Creo 7/10, Teamcenter, GD&T, and various manufacturing processes.

3) Mechanical Design Engineer (Engine Installation and Cooling)

  • Drive New Product Introduction (NPI) and Continuous Product Improvement (CPI) initiatives.
  • Expertise in Radiators mounting, Engine cooling components and engine mounting
  • Expertise in Fuel Lines, Hose routing, and mounting of Air intake systems
  • Sound Experience in Exhaust systems mounting and Emission norms
  • Hands on experience in Machine packaging / integration
  • Conduct simulations (FEA/CFD), testing, and validation of designs.
  • Implement Built-In Quality (BIQ)

Tips for Attending Walk-In Interviews

Walk-in interviews are a golden opportunity for jobseekers to secure a job without the long wait of traditional interview processes. However, with many candidates competing for the same position, it's crucial to make a strong and positive impression. Here are some valuable tips to help you stand out and succeed in your next walk-in interview.

1. Do Your Homework

Even though walk-ins are often spontaneous, take time to research the company, its services, and the role you're applying for. This shows your genuine interest and helps you tailor your responses effectively.

2. Dress Professionally

Your appearance matters. Wear neat, formal attire that suits the job role. Clean shoes, groomed hair, and minimal accessories reflect your seriousness and professionalism.

3. Carry All Necessary Documents

  • Updated Resume (Multiple Copies)
  • Passport Size Photographs
  • Educational Certificates
  • Experience Letters (if any)
  • Valid ID Proof

4. Be Punctual

Arriving early gives you time to settle in, observe the environment, and be mentally prepared. It also shows that you value the interviewer’s time.

5. Practice Your Pitch

Prepare a short and effective self-introduction. Be clear about your skills, career goals, and how you can add value to the company.

6. Stay Confident & Courteous

Maintain eye contact, offer a firm handshake, and listen actively. Confidence, without arrogance, creates a positive impression.

7. Follow Up

If you’re given a business card or email, don’t forget to send a thank-you message. It reflects professionalism and interest in the role.

By following these simple yet powerful tips, you can improve your chances of converting walk-in interviews into job offers. Good luck on your career journey!
